Lamb Of God guitarist Mark Morton and Chester Bennington‘s collaboration “Cross off” has arrived.
The track was first teased in April 2017 just three months before the former Linkin Park frontman tragically took his life. It was written by Morton, Bennington, Jake Oni and producer Josh Wilbur, and features Trivium members Paolo Gregoletto and Alex Bent on bass and drums, respectively.
About the collaboration with Chester, Mark said: “I was really impressed for a guy at his level, at the place in the career he was at, someone of his stature and celebrity, to have that level of humility and commitment to come in there and treat this like it would be a Linkin Park song, or his own song or whatever…After the track was laid out, then we took a breath and started talking about more personal stuff – real-life shit. And yeah … he surprised me the most.”
“Cross off” is taken from Morton’s debut solo album “Anestethic”. It’s due March 1 and features collaborations with Lamb of God’s Randy Blythe, Myles Kennedy, Papa Roach vocalist Jacoby Shaddix and more.
